At planting, apply a light amount of fertilizer with 1 pint of a starter solution — 2 tablespoons 5-10-10 or 5-10-5 fertilizer dissolved in 1 gallon of water — around each tomato plant.

Caused by a lack of calcium usually brought on by fluctuating water availability, blossom-end rot is a common tomato problem that impacts the fruit. It appears as a sunken, dead area opposite the stem (the blossom-end of the fruit).
